WebThe pK a 's of some typical carboxylic acids are listed in the following table. When we compare these values with those of comparable alcohols, such as ethanol (pK a = 16) and 2-methyl-2-propanol (pK a = 19), it is clear that carboxylic acids are stronger acids by over ten powers of ten! Therefore, The correct option is (B) Ferric … do 電子カルテWebApr 2, 2024 · Phenol is an unsaturated aromatic alcohol, while ethanol is saturated aliphatic alcohol. Ethanol reacts with triodomethane (iodoform test) and forms yellow precipitate, while phenol does not give this test. Phenol has benzene ring it under goes diazo coupling reaction, while ethanol doesn't give this test. .do 開けないdo電極とはWebEthanal having one methyl group linked to the carbonyl carbon atom responds to this test.
